Conversion Formula
The formula to convert km to miles multiplies the kilometers value by 0.621371. This works because 1 km equals 0.621371 miles, which is based on the definition of the mile as 1,609.344 meters and the kilometer as 1,000 meters. For example, converting 10 km: 10 x 0.621371 = 6.21371 miles.
Conversion Example
- Convert 100 km:
- Step 1: Take the km value: 100 km
- Step 2: Multiply by 0.621371: 100 x 0.621371
- Step 3: Calculate: 62.1371 miles
- Convert 250 km:
- Step 1: Take 250 km
- Step 2: Multiply by 0.621371: 250 x 0.621371
- Step 3: Result: 155.3428 miles
- Convert 400 km:
- Step 1: Take 400 km
- Step 2: Multiply by 0.621371: 400 x 0.621371
- Step 3: Result: 248.5484 miles

Conversion Definitions
km
Km, short for kilometer, is a metric unit of distance equal to 1,000 meters. It is used worldwide for measuring longer distances, especially in transportation, mapping, and geographical contexts. It provides a standardized way to express distances on Earth’s surface.
Miles
Miles are imperial units of distance, primarily used in the United States and the UK. One mile equals 1,609.344 meters. Miles are often used for road distances and speed measurements, providing a familiar scale for navigation and travel in these regions.
Conversion FAQs
Why does converting km to miles sometimes result in a decimal number?
Because the conversion factor 0.621371 does not divide evenly into kilometers, resulting in decimal values when calculating miles. This decimal indicates a precise measure, allowing for exact conversions beyond whole numbers.
Can I convert miles back to km easily?
Yes, by dividing the miles value by 0.621371. This reverse calculation allows converting miles to kilometers, useful when measuring distances in metric units after initial measurements in miles.
Is the conversion factor the same for all distances?
Yes, the same factor 0.621371 applies regardless of the distance; only the multiplication or division changes depending on the direction of conversion. Larger distances simply involve larger calculations but the same constant applies.
